Transaction 7f81d76db5fcaef1285ed30e89ee15c716b4fee917a452e22d4befa23cbe80a6
1 Input
1 Output
-
7f81d76db5fcaef1285ed30e89ee15c716b4fee917a452e22d4befa23cbe80a6:0
- value
- 521581
- script pubkey
- OP_0 OP_PUSHBYTES_20 77f5888071cd1103f54e017f288dfb25354ca73b
- address
- bc1qwl6c3qr3e5gs8a2wq9lj3r0my565efemgvyczt